Motif version: Problems with window resizing, fonts, and breaks Q: On Linux, I am having problems with windows: subwindows are the wrong size and cannot be resized, fonts look funny, and my system sometimes freezes when I try to use the mouse with Pathway Tools. What can I do? A: The Unix Pathway Tools need Motif, which is a library of GUI widgets. Under Linux, the correct version needs to have been installed to avoid numerous problems. The symptoms described above can all be caused by using Lesstif, a clone of the Motif window toolkit, rather than OpenMotif, which is a free version of the official Motif library. Ptools-8.
